loader
Please Wait
Applying Filters...

Contact details Splice Biotechnics

Country
Country

Canada

Address
Address

63 Galaxy Blvd, Unit 1 Toronto ON M9W 5R7

Telephone
Telephone

416-766-5923

LinkedIn
LinkedIn

Twitter
Twitter

Additional Info
Additional Info
Country
Canada
LinkedIn
Telephone
416-766-5923
Address
63 Galaxy Blvd, Unit 1 Toronto ON M9W 5R7